It’s the night before Christmas, and Gabe Snow, a tabloid writer haunted by the Ghosts of Christmas Past, is investigating a Yuletide conspiracy.
Gabe knows the terrible truth behind the crash of the ill-fated Flight 1225. He alone knows and that the plane was brought down one foggy Christmas Eve by a flying creature with a “glowing nose”.
The blood-sucking vampire, Santa Claus, knows that Gabe knows, and has put him on his hit list. The demonic fury of the North Pole has been unleashed and an army of zombie elves, who have no interest in toys, pointy hats or dentistry, are about to turn Gabe’s white Christmas blood red.

It was directed by David Thomas Sckrabulis and Jamie Nash (who also wrote the script). The merry cast consists of Johnny Francis Wolf, Megan Pearson, Michael Brecher, Joseph L. Johnson , Eric Messner, Lisa Oberg, and Alexxus Young. Is TWO FRONT TEETH all you want (to watch) for Christmas?
